The Linux kernel is a free and open-source operating system kernel first released in 1991 by Linus Torvalds. It serves as the core of Linux operating systems and is used widely in servers, mainframes, embedded devices, and Android smartphones.

Pixelmator is a powerful, fast, and easy-to-use image editing app for Mac. It offers a wide range of professional-grade tools for image editing, painting, retouching photos, designing graphics and more.
